Output 7f31680c87107f3763ebcecdd82c696d1b4c2ae6e469885791a48d11565e0fff:0

value
10473500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8501ec8964308ae6f5438f78e0ddbb87a79bc5ee OP_EQUALVERIFY OP_CHECKSIG
address
1D8HBCDLqoPAFZw1UF4HqwjvX1SZzks5vc
transaction
7f31680c87107f3763ebcecdd82c696d1b4c2ae6e469885791a48d11565e0fff
confirmations
438697
spent
true